Abstract

The utility model is suitable for a source transformation technical field provides a DC power supply converter and have car of this DC power supply converter. The DC power supply converter includes shells assembly and electronic parts, and shells assembly includes box and lid, is provided with the metal heat -conducting plate in the box, and the metal heat -conducting plate meets with the interior diapire of box, and electronic parts is including being connected in the main circuit board and a plurality of the connection in main circuit board's components and parts of metal heat -conducting plate, and the bottom of box is provided with the thermal adhesive layer who covers in main circuit board, metal heat -conducting plate and at least one components and parts. The car has foretell DC power supply converter. The utility model provides a DC power supply converter and have car of this DC power supply converter, its thermal adhesive layer can reduce the thermal resistance between electronic parts and the box effectively, and the radiating effect is good, and moreover, thermal adhesive layer can fix components and parts, and product anti -seismic performance is good, and the product is difficult to damage, and the reliability is good.

As depicted in figs. 1 and 2, a kind of DC power convertor that the utility model embodiment provides, can be applicable to the conversion of DC-DC on the vehicles such as motorbus, the electronic unit 2 comprising housing unit 1 and be arranged in described housing unit 1, described housing unit 1 comprises the lid 12 of the casing 11 with opening and the opening part being connected to described casing 11, casing 11 and lid 12 can adopt metal material to make, the abundant heaviness of overall structure.Metal guide hot plate 3 is provided with in described casing 11, described metal guide hot plate 3 connects with the diapire in described casing 11, described electronic unit 2 comprises the main circuit board 21 and multiple components and parts 22 being connected to described main circuit board 21 that are connected to described metal guide hot plate 3, the bottom of described casing 11 is provided with and is covered in described main circuit board 21, the heat conduction glue-line (not shown) of metal guide hot plate 3 and components and parts 22 described at least one, heat conduction glue-line can be realized by process for filling colloid into, significantly reduce the thermal resistance between electronic unit 2 and casing 11, make heat can conduct to the surface of casing 11 efficiently, good heat dissipation effect, and, heat conduction glue-line can fix components and parts 22, product anti-seismic performance is good, product is not easy to damage, of good reliability.
Particularly, described components and parts 22 can comprise transformer, auxiliary induction etc., and the top of the device that the caloric values such as wherein said transformer, auxiliary induction are large is all connected with radiator 4, improves heat dispersion.
Particularly, the top of described radiator 4 is provided with multi-disc radiating fin 41, further increases heat dispersion.
Particularly, the inner side of described lid 12 is connected with elastic heat conducting pad 5, and described elastic heat conducting pad 5 connects with the top of described radiator 4, further improves heat dispersion.
Particularly, described elastic heat conducting pad 5 is provided with polylith, and every block elastic heat conducting pad 5 may correspond to components and parts 22.Elastic heat conducting pad 5 can be silicagel pad.
Particularly, described casing 11 is or/and the one-body molded heat radiation convex tendon 111 having multiple parallel interval to arrange of described lid 12, and effectively increase cooling surface area, radiating efficiency is high.
Particularly, in described housing unit 1, be provided with supervisory circuit plate 23, carry out real time communication for external communication equipment.
Particularly, the relatively described main circuit board 21 of described supervisory circuit plate 23 is vertically arranged, and heat easily distributes.
Particularly, described metal guide hot plate 3 can be aluminium sheet, or is copper coin.
The utility model embodiment still provides a kind of automobile, described automobile has above-mentioned DC power convertor, it can use as DC power supply, such as be used as high performance Switching Power Supply, the charging of 24V battery can be aimed at, for car light, the power supply such as rain brush and loudspeaker, can be widely used on pure electric automobile and hybrid vehicle.Its reliability is high, high efficiency, volume are little, lightweight, high pressure lithium battery bag is connect before this DC power convertor, power supply is exported to auxiliary equipment and is powered, and preposition storage battery power supply, be the vehicle-mounted main DC/DC modular converter of electric automobile, the requirement of IP67 can be met, in running, can prevent vehicle from jolting and shake the impact on power supply reliability, the heat conduction glue-line that process for filling colloid into is formed can play good fixation, makes external shock minimum to component influences.Simultaneously the silica gel of DC power convertor inside can heat conduction rapidly, also has good lifting to power supply reliability.
